ATAPOLY: Guidelines for Payment of Damages Fee

The school Authority of Abubakar Tatari Ali Polytechnic (ATAPOLY) Bauchi has released guidelines and procedures for payment of damages fee.
The school management had last week announced that each student will pay a sum of one thousand naira (#1,000) and seventy naira (#70) charges as fine for destroying school properties during a violent protest that took place in the institution last month.
The students were protesting against a two weeks warning strike by ASUP when hoodlums hijacked the protest and vandalized the school properties.

The school authority has however announced 8th August as the resumption date for the continuation of academic activities and guidelines below are to be followed for the payment of damages fee.
1. All students are to pay a levy of one thousand naira (N1,000) only on their return to the institution on Monday 8th August 2022.
2. Students are to make the payment online using the link levy.atapolyconsult.com
3. Students are to access the link and login to their respective departments using their registration number as username and the word “password” as login password.
4. Access the link PayNow and make your payment using either ATM CARD, USSD, ONLINE BANKING or PAYATITUDE platform.
5. Students are to note that a seventy-five naira (N75:00) service charge and one hundred and twenty five naira (N 125) as internet café charges will be applied.
6. Students are to print evidence of payment and “an undertaking form” from the portal. The evidence of payment will be presented to school accountants for receipt while the undertaking form” is to be filled and submitted to Department for clearance.
